The Museum of the History of Riga and Navigation was founded on Nikolaus von Himsel's private collection in 1773. Now it is considered to be one of the oldest museums in Europe. The museum is located within the walls of the Dom ensemble, which is the architectural monument dating back to the 13th century. The exhibitions of the museum reflect the history of Riga from ancient times to this very day. In the first halls of the museum you'll find original objects made by ancient inhabitants of Latvia. These articles include flint tools, arms, coins, adornments and much more. The exhibition also comprises about four hundred original objects that include parts of ships and tackle, navigation instruments, seascapes and maps, tools for building sailing ships, textbooks and reports of naval students, teaching aids of naval schools, personal effects of seamen, souvenirs, and much more. Numerous ship models are of great value.
